Transaction 3903e9fdb698713af003d002660a3d2e3096312edccb93fc36d29a7680cce902
1 Input
1 Output
-
3903e9fdb698713af003d002660a3d2e3096312edccb93fc36d29a7680cce902:0
- value
- 10980298
- script pubkey
- OP_0 OP_PUSHBYTES_20 77bcd96a37f6d7d2365706f63ae564d97d5e2dac
- address
- bc1qw77dj63h7mtaydjhqmmr4etym974utdvzmd5ym